Full time equivalency for Supplemental Faculty can be calculated by taking the total teaching credit hours (which are generally equivalent to the credit value of the course (s) taught) for each Supplemental Faculty and dividing by 12. When assessment is an integral part of mathematics instruction, it contributes signifi cantly to students’ math-ematics … WebFeb 16, 2024 · The proportional distribution of FTE across classroom-based teaching assignments is a critical component of understanding how much time a teacher spends working on each assignment. Since CALPADS collects FTE at the position-level, the calculation of proportional FTE per assignment is an estimate. WebThe Civil Rights Data Collection (CRDC) is a mandatory biennial collection of district-and school-level data. The CRDC is administered by OCR, which uses the data to enforce civil rights statutes that prohibit discrimination based on race, color, national, origin, sex, and disability.
